Valentina Polkhanova

Valentina Nikolaevna Polchanowa (Russian Валентина Николаевна Полханова; born August 15, 1971) is a former Russian cyclist.

From the 1990s until the 2000s into Valentina Polchanowa was one of the strongest street women cyclists in the world. Twice she was with the Russian team Road World Champion in the team time trial

In 1994 they decided the Grande Boucle Féminine Rating for themselves. In 1998 she won the race Ster Zeeuwsche Zeelanden and 2003, the Thuringia - tour. In 1999 she was third in the Individual Time Trial Chrono des Nations as well as 2000 at the stage race Giro d' Italia Femminile.
